Comprehensive Service Overview
Roofing work in Rimforest typically starts with a close look at your setup—whether residential steep-pitch or commercial low-slope—to spot issues like hidden leaks or weak flashing early.
Homeowners here value inspections that pinpoint water sources quickly, using photos to show exactly what's going on, helping avoid bigger headaches down the line. After wind or storms, assessments document damage clearly, which can smooth insurance chats without promises.
Replacements often feature asphalt shingles for affordability and snow resistance, metal roofing for wildfire-prone longevity, or tile where styles match local cabins. Proper ventilation fights ice dams, while robust flashing guards valleys and penetrations. Expect focus on clean sites, protecting your landscaping on those sloped lots.
For businesses, modified bitumen or TPO membranes handle flat roofs, ensuring drainage matches our bursty rains. Long-term thinking means materials backed by warranties, built to weather our mountains' extremes—think UV protection, impact resistance, and breathability.
Overall, projects adapt to our terrain: cranes for steep access, lightweight materials for less load, and finishes blending with wooded surroundings. It's about crafting protection that lasts through seasons here.
★ Why Choose a Local Pro?
In Rimforest, going local means familiarity with mountain quirks—like snow loads that vary by elevation or wind patterns whipping through passes—that shape solid roofing.
San Bernardino County codes can differ by zone, so providers versed in them navigate hillside setbacks or fire ratings smoothly. Older housing stock, from shake-shingled cabins to mid-century ranches, demands experience matching modern standards without overkill.
Local knowledge covers climate-driven needs: Class A fire ratings for embers, ventilation against ice, materials shrugging off pine needle buildup. It ensures work fits our sparse, sloped landscape, minimizing disruption to driveways or trees.
Choosing area-savvy specialists helps align expectations, from access challenges to seasonal timing around snowmelt or fire season.

Regional Characteristics
Rimforest perches high in the San Bernardino Mountains at around 5,000 feet, with rugged terrain shaping everything from home designs to roofing choices. Winters dump heavy snow—sometimes feet deep—forcing roofs with steep pitches to shed loads naturally. Summers are hot and dry, ramping up wildfire risks, while temperature swings wear on materials. Housing mixes rustic 1960s cabins with shake roofs and newer developments using metal or composition shingles for longevity. Low density means larger lots, but steep slopes complicate access and require specialized approaches.
Common Issues
Mountain homeowners commonly encounter ice dams causing leaks, wind-uplifted shingles from high gusts, accelerated aging from freeze-thaw cycles, and the need for Class A fire-rated materials amid wildfire season. Older roofs on cabins often show granule loss or curling, while flat commercial roofs battle ponding water after sudden storms.
